A collection of treen Early 18th century and later Comprising a mahogany, fruitwood and ebony star inlaid and mounted shield; a turned burr elm oval bowl; a pine hand rake; a coppered brass bound oval high sided tray; and a George III turned mahogany telescopic candle stand with ivory adjuster, the candle stand: 16cm wide, 16cm deep, 25cm high (6in wide, 6in deep, 9 1/2in high) (the bowl: 22.5cm wide) (5) Footnotes: Provenance Partly with lot labels for Christie's, London, Interiors - Masters and Makers, 19 June 2012, lot 419.
